Word of the Day: Vast
The word ‘vast” means very, very large. You can use this word to describe distance and amounts.
- The universe is vast. There are billions of galaxies that make up the universe.
- The U.S. Library of Congress contains a vast collection of books and documents.
- Vast sums of money have been spent on wars in Iraq and Afghanistan.
- The oceans house a vast collection of aquatic life.
- Jeremy has a vast knowledge of Egyptian history.
- The vast plains of North American were once home to millions of buffalo.
The word “vastness” is a noun:
- The vastness of the universe boggles the imagination.
- An ocean is a good place to contemplate the vastness of time and space.
